Temperature Considerations
When it involves commercial exterior paint, temperature level plays a critical function in the end result of your project. If you're painting in severe heat, the paint can dry as well rapidly, bring about problems like bad bond and unequal surfaces. You want to go for temperature levels between 50 ° F and 85 ° F for the very best outcomes. Below 50 ° F, paint might not heal effectively, while over 85 ° F, you take the chance of blistering and splitting.
Timing your job with the appropriate temperature levels is crucial. Start your job early in the morning or later on in the afternoon when it's cooler, especially throughout hot months.
Also, consider the surface area temperature level; it can be substantially more than the air temperature, especially on bright days. Utilize a surface area thermometer to examine this prior to you start.

Humidity Degrees
Moisture levels dramatically influence the success of your industrial outside painting task. When the moisture is too high, it can impede paint drying out and treating, resulting in a series of issues like bad bond and end up top quality.
If commercial concrete tulsa planning a work throughout damp problems, you may find that the paint takes longer to completely dry, which can expand your job timeline and rise prices.
Conversely, low moisture can likewise position difficulties. Paint might dry out as well quickly, stopping correct application and causing an uneven coating.
You'll want to monitor the moisture levels closely to ensure you're working within the excellent variety, usually between 40% and 70%.
To obtain the very best results, think about making use of a hygrometer to gauge humidity prior to beginning your job.
If you locate the levels are outside the optimum array, you might need to adjust your schedule or pick paints developed for variable conditions.

Rainfall Impact
Rain or snow can dramatically disrupt your industrial outside paint plans. When precipitation happens, it can remove fresh applied paint or create an unequal finish. Preferably, you want to select days with completely dry weather condition to guarantee the paint adheres effectively and treatments effectively. If you're captured in a rain shower, it's ideal to stop the task and wait for problems to boost.
Furthermore, snow can be a lot more damaging. Not only does it create a wet surface area, yet it can also reduce temperature levels, making it tough for paint to completely dry. This can result in issues like peeling or blistering down the line.
It's vital to examine the weather prediction before beginning your project. If rainfall or snow is forecasted, think about rescheduling.
Always bear in mind to permit appropriate drying time in between layers, specifically if the climate continues to be unforeseeable.
